Pod
Definitions
(3)
1
noun
A
long
,
thin
part
of
some
plants
,
such
as
peas
or
beans
,
that
contains
the
seeds
.
The
pea
pod
was
full
of
fresh
green
peas
.
She
opened
the
bean
pod
to
reveal
the
seeds
inside
.
The
farmer
harvested
the
pods
from
the
field
.

2
noun
A
detachable
or
self-contained
unit
on
an
aircraft
,
spacecraft
,
vehicle
,
or
vessel
,
having
a
particular
function
.
The
escape
pod
was
used
during
the
emergency
landing
.
The
spacecraft
released
a
pod
to
collect
samples
from
the
asteroid
.
The
cargo
pod
was
attached
to
the
bottom
of
the
plane
.

3
noun
A
group
of
marine
animals
,
such
as
whales
or
dolphins
,
that
swim
together
.
We
saw
a
pod
of
dolphins
swimming
near
the
shore
.
The
pod
of
whales
migrated
to
warmer
waters
.
Marine
biologists
studied
the
behavior
of
the
pod
.

Word Origin
Language
Old English
Original word
podd
Originally meant
a bag or case
Background
The word 'pod' originally referred to a bag or case in Old English. Over time, it came to describe the seed cases of plants and later extended to other uses, such as groups of animals or parts of vehicles.
